Use the designated immersion point

Many gram panchayats and municipalities set aside a pond or a marked stretch of tank for immersion. Ask at the panchayat office — it changes year to year, and a drinking-water tank or a farm pond is not an alternative.

Unpainted clay dissolves, plaster of Paris does not

A clay idol breaks down in water within hours. Plaster of Paris does not, and the paints carry heavy metals, so idols accumulate in tanks and rivers after immersion. Pollution control boards in most states now ask for clay for exactly this reason.

Someone should be watching the water, not the idol

Immersion points get crowded and the bank is slippery after the monsoon. Children go into the water at these gatherings every year. Keep one person watching the water rather than the procession.

Take the accessories home

Thermocol, plastic sheeting, cloth and metal ornaments do not belong in the tank even when the idol itself is clay. Most organised immersion points now have a collection bin at the bank for them.

Kudapi at a glance

Kudapi is a village of 1,141 people in 225 households (Census 2011) in Jhinkpani block, West Singhbhum district, Jharkhand, the 16th-largest of 27 villages in Jhinkpani block. Literacy is 39%, 7 points below the block average of 45% and the sex ratio is 1,041 women per 1,000 men. The pincode is 833215, served by Jhinkpani post office; the LGD village code is 378269. The sarpanch is JAYANTI BURIULY, and the village votes in Chaibasa assembly constituency, represented by MLA Deepak Birua. The population is estimated at 1,345 in 2026, up 18% since the 2011 Census.
